Why use chain slings in the mining industry?

Mining environments present unique challenges, including harsh climatic conditions, irregularly shaped loads, and intensive operations. In this context, chain slings offer several key advantages:

  • High resistance to wear and corrosion: Made of alloy steel, chain slings withstand extreme loads while resisting environmental aggressions such as humidity, dust, and chemicals.
  • High Working Load Limit: Chain slings allow for the lifting and transportation of very heavy loads with an optimal safety factor.
  • Modularity and adaptability: Available in various configurations (1, 2, 3, or 4 legs, with rings or hooks…), they adjust to the specific needs of each mining site.
  • Optimized performance: Available in grade 80 and grade 100 steel, they offer solutions tailored to different requirements. Grade 100 provides approximately 25% higher lifting capacity than grade 80 for the same diameter, while being lighter and more resistant to wear.
  • Easy inspection and maintenance: Chain slings can be visually inspected, and their components replaced individually, extending their service life.

 

Applications of Chain Slings in Mining

Chain slings are used in numerous mining applications, such as:

  • Lifting and transporting heavy equipment: Excavators, crushers, grinders, and other production equipment must be safely moved.
  • Handling metal structures and piping: Chain slings facilitate the precise positioning of heavy-duty metal structures.
  • Loading and unloading materials: In quarries and underground mines, these slings ensure efficient transfer of extracted materials.

 

Best Practices and Compliance with Safety Standards

The use of chain slings requires strict adherence to safety regulations. Here are some key recommendations:

  • Regular inspections: Each sling must be checked before use to detect any signs of wear or deformation.
  • Operator training: Users must be trained in proper lifting practices and the correct use of slings.
  • Respect for maximum load limits: Any overload can lead to failure and put personnel at risk.
  • Traceability and certification: Chain slings must comply with current regulations (Machinery Directive 2006/42/EC, EN 818 Standard) and have clear identification (CE marking, WLL, serial number, etc.).
